T. Oshida et Mc. Yoshida, BANDED KARYOTYPES AND THE LOCALIZATION OF RIBOSOMAL-RNA GENES OF EURASIAN FLYING SQUIRREL, PTEROMYS VOLANS ORII (MAMMALIA, RODENTIA), Caryologia, 49(3-4), 1996, pp. 219-225
Karyotypes of five males and four females of Eurasian (Siberian) flyin
g squirrel, Pteromys; volans orii, were analyzed with G-, C-, Ag-NOR s
taining methods. Fluorescence in situ hybridization (FISH) was applied
to the location of 18S and 28S ribosomal RNA genes. The diploid chrom
osome number of this species was 2n = 38 with the arm number (NF) of 6
8. C-bands were located at the centromeric region of all chromosome pa
irs. Nucleolus organizer regions (NORs) appeared in the short arm of c
hromosome 17, and the location of Ag-NORs was indistinguishable from t
he site of the rRNA genes. The size variation of NORs was observed in
each individual, indicating heteromorphism of NORs in this species.
